Verdict

SIR ARTHUR DAYNE left previous form behind when bolting up over 7f on a similar surface at Lingfield. If arriving in the same mood and coping with a drop back in distance, he should defy the penalty. Chromium hasn’t been beaten far at Newbury the last twice and runs in this lower grade for the first time. Mark Usher’s grey looks the danger ahead of the more-exposed Fashion Free, well behind the selection when favourite last week. Bacchalot looks the pick of the Hannon duo but is also looking exposed.
